Transaction 145905137d600f80756f629445165e9f4bb202c2ec7a9a5c3ae247627c359514
1 Input
2 Outputs
- 145905137d600f80756f629445165e9f4bb202c2ec7a9a5c3ae247627c359514:0
- 145905137d600f80756f629445165e9f4bb202c2ec7a9a5c3ae247627c359514:1
value 1136150
address 12dsrdDdYMGefxERzC246hvpaAtkYLSfnh
value 1255727
address 1KkW2WtWUC4pFSJteVyD7f6GRJb2uajJ5x